Oral History Interview with Wanda Marie Fannin Henderson, October 27, 1999

Interview with Wanda Marie Fannin Henderson resident of Kerrville, Texas. She mentions that her husband Temple Henderson's ancestors came to Kerr County from Tennessee. Mrs. Henderson relates how she ended up in Kerrville, focusing on her family history and immediate family's various activities, including 4-H and other agricultural activities. She mentions her childhood asthma, identifies local businesses and areas of interest, and details her involvement in the community. Prior to the interview transcript is a written memoir by Mrs. Henderson.

[Letter from Truett Latimer to H. K. G. Silvey, March 27, 1957]

Letter from Texas State Representative Truett Latimer to J. K. G. Silvey of North Texas State College, thanking him for a report on Kid's Lake and expressing hope for appropriations for "research on evaporation."
